Practice Questions

Answer all questions. Show your working in the grid spaces provided.
1.
Given a circle with center O and a radius of 5 cm, a tangent touches the circle at point T. If OT is 5 cm, calculate the length of the segment from point T to a point P outside the circle such that TP is perpendicular to OT.
[3 marks]
2.
Construct a circle with radius 6 cm. From a point P outside the circle, draw a tangent to the circle. Measure and record the lengths of OP and PT, where O is the circle's center and T is the point of contact. Confirm that PT is perpendicular to the radius OT at T.
[4 marks]
3.
A circle has a radius of 4 cm. A tangent from a point P outside the circle is 10 cm long. Find the distance from P to the center O of the circle.
[3 marks]
4.
Explain why the line from the point of contact to the circle's center is perpendicular to the tangent line. Use a diagram to illustrate your reasoning.
[4 marks]
5.
A circle with center O passes through point A. A tangent at point A intersects a line from P outside the circle. If OA = 7 cm and OP = 10 cm, find the length of the tangent segment from P to the circle.
[4 marks]
6.
In a circle, a radius of 8 cm is drawn to the point of tangency T. A point P outside the circle is 15 cm from the center O. Draw the tangent from P to the circle and calculate the length of the tangent segment PT.
[4 marks]
7.

8.
Construct a circle with radius 9 cm. From a point P outside the circle, draw two tangents to the circle. If the distance from P to the circle's center is 15 cm, find the length of each tangent segment.
[4 marks]
9.
Identify the common mistake students might make when drawing a tangent from a point outside the circle. How can this mistake be corrected?
[2 marks]
10.
A circle with radius 10 cm has a tangent segment from point P outside the circle measuring 24 cm. Determine the distance from P to the center O of the circle.
[3 marks]
11.
Challenging Extension: Prove that the line from the point of tangency to the center of the circle is perpendicular to the tangent line using geometric theorems.
[4 marks]
